*or such higher rates of duty as the Minister may in any case decide
Any person wishing to lodge an objection to the granting of these applications should do so in writing on or before 21 November 1974. Submissions should include a reference to the application number, Tariff item and description of goods concerned, be addressed to the Comptroller of Customs, Private Bag, Wellington, and supported by information as to:
(a) The range of equivalent goods manufactured locally;
(b) The proportion of New Zealand and imported material used in manufacture;
(c) Present and potential output; and
(d) Details of factory cost in terms of materials, labour, overhead, etc.
Dated at Wellington this 31st day of October 1974.
J. A. KEAN, Comptroller of Customs.
Transfer by the State Advances Corporation of New Zealand to the Rural Banking and Finance Corporation of New Zealand of Certain Instruments by Way of Security
PURSUANT to section 41 of the Rural Banking and Finance Corporation Act 1974, the State Advances Corporation of New Zealand hereby transfers all its interest, rights, and powers under the instruments by way of security under the Chattels Transfer Act 1924, mentioned in the Schedule hereto to the Rural Banking and Finance Corporation of New Zealand.
SCHEDULE
| Grantors | Number of Instrument | Property secured |
|---|---|---|
| Leslie Ernest Ashby and Lorna Joan Ashby | 128/71 | Stock and plant |
| Leslie Ernest Ashby and Lorna Joan Ashby | 252/72 | Stock and plant. |
Dated this 11th day of October 1974.
The State Advances Corporation of New Zealand by:
W. H. BOYES, acting for the said Corporation pursuant to section 13 of the State Advances Corporation Act 1965.
